向僵尸开火,新手必看向僵尸开炮服务器端架设教程,从零开始打造自己的游戏世界!
- 综合资讯
- 2024-11-07 14:43:13
- 6

新手必看!《向僵尸开火》服务器端架设教程,教你从零开始打造自己的游戏世界!详细步骤,轻松上手,一起加入僵尸狩猎的行列!...
新手必看!《向僵尸开火》服务器端架设教程,教你从零开始打造自己的游戏世界!详细步骤,轻松上手,一起加入僵尸狩猎的行列!
《向僵尸开炮》是一款备受玩家喜爱的僵尸射击游戏,由于其丰富的游戏内容和激烈的竞技体验,吸引了大量玩家,为了满足更多玩家的需求,我们在这里为大家带来《向僵尸开炮》服务器端架设教程,帮助你从零开始打造自己的游戏世界。
服务器端架设教程
1、准备工作
(1)操作系统:Windows或Linux
(2)服务器硬件:至少2核CPU、4GB内存、100GB硬盘空间
(3)游戏源码:从《向僵尸开炮》官网或第三方平台获取游戏源码
(4)数据库:MySQL数据库
2、服务器环境搭建
(1)安装操作系统:选择适合你的操作系统版本,按照官方教程进行安装。
(2)安装服务器软件:在Linux系统中,可以使用以下命令安装Nginx、MySQL和PHP:
sudo apt-get update sudo apt-get install nginx mysql-server php php-mysql
在Windows系统中,可以从官网下载Nginx、MySQL和PHP安装包进行安装。
(3)配置Nginx:编辑Nginx配置文件/etc/nginx/nginx.conf
,添加以下内容:
server { listen 80; server_name yourdomain.com; # 替换为你的域名 root /var/www/html; # 替换为你的网站根目录 index index.php index.html index.htm; location / { try_files $uri $uri/ /index.php?$query_string; } location ~ .php$ { include snippets/fastcgi-php.conf; fastcgi_pass 127.0.0.1:9000; f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name; include fastcgi_params; } }
(4)配置MySQL:编辑MySQL配置文件/etc/mysql/my.cnf
,修改以下内容:
[mysqld] datadir=/var/lib/mysql socket=/var/lib/mysql/mysql.sock
重启MySQL服务:
sudo systemctl restart mysql
(5)配置PHP:编辑PHP配置文件/etc/php/7.4/apache2/php.ini
,修改以下内容:
; 指定PHP扩展目录 extension_dir=/usr/lib/php/7.4/extensions/no-debug-non-zts-20190902 ; 启用PDO pdo_mysql.extension=pdo_mysql
重启Apache服务:
sudo systemctl restart apache2
3、安装游戏源码
(1)将游戏源码解压到网站根目录。
(2)修改config.php
文件,配置数据库连接信息:
$servername = "localhost"; $username = "root"; $password = "yourpassword"; // 替换为你的数据库密码 $dbname = "yourdatabase"; // 替换为你的数据库名 // 创建数据库连接 $conn = new mysqli($servername, $username, $password, $dbname); // 检测连接 if ($conn->connect_error) { die("连接失败: " . $conn->connect_error); }
(3)创建游戏数据表:运行以下SQL语句创建游戏数据表:
CREATE TABLEusers
(id
int(11) NOT NULL AUTO_INCREMENT,username
varchar(50) NOT NULL,password
varchar(255) NOT NULL,created_at
datetime NOT NULL, PRIMARY KEY (id
) ) ENGINE=InnoDB DEFAULT CHARSET=utf8mb4; CREATE TABLEmatches
(id
int(11) NOT NULL AUTO_INCREMENT,user_id
int(11) NOT NULL,match_id
varchar(50) NOT NULL,created_at
datetime NOT NULL, PRIMARY KEY (id
) ) ENGINE=InnoDB DEFAULT CHARSET=utf8mb4;
4、启动游戏服务器
(1)进入游戏源码目录,运行以下命令启动游戏服务器:
php start.php
(2)在浏览器中输入服务器地址,即可进入游戏。
通过以上教程,你已经成功搭建了自己的《向僵尸开炮》服务器,你可以根据需求进行个性化配置,打造属于你的游戏世界,祝你在游戏旅程中玩得开心!
本文链接:https://www.zhitaoyun.cn/652591.html
发表评论